Zero-Clawback Settlement

Context

A Zero-Clawback Settlement, within cryptocurrency derivatives, signifies a finality of funds transfer where the initial counterparty bears the entirety of any post-trade discrepancies, eliminating recourse against downstream participants. This structure is particularly relevant in decentralized exchanges and perpetual swap markets, mitigating systemic risk associated with cascading defaults. Its implementation relies on robust collateralization and pre-funding mechanisms, ensuring solvent settlement irrespective of market volatility or counterparty solvency events. The design aims to enhance market integrity by removing interconnected credit risk, a critical component for institutional adoption.
